Is wild-caught Pacific salmon good?

Salmon comes in many different varieties. Five types of salmon come from the Pacific and two types come from the Atlantic. The Atlantic salmon species are traditionally farmed, while the Pacific salmon species are wild-caught. Wild-caught Pacific salmon is considered to be the healthiest salmon for consumption.

Has frozen salmon gone bad?

You know when salmon has gone bad if it smells sour, rancid, or fishy. If the smell is strong enough to be detected in the raw form then chances are that cooking will make for an even stronger scent too.

Why are fish farms bad?

Damage to the coastal ecosystem from fish farms can have a severe negative impact on local communities, particularly those that rely on fisheries or tourism for their income. Some of the waste will remain in the water, suffocating fish and other sea life that survive around this dead zone.
